<h3>What is the correlation coefficient?</h3>
Correlation is a measure that is used in statistics to determine the linear relationship that exists between two variables. Correlation can be positive, negative or zero.
Positive correlation is when two variables move in the same direction. Negative correlation is when two variables move in opposite directions. Zero correlation is when there is no relationship between the variables.
